Torrents containing the same files will be mixed by mistake.
If I have two different torrents, which contains a file named "a.mp4" (different file contents). They will be mixed when qBittorrent downloads them. Eventually got a wrong file. I think that adding a "Create subfolder named hash" option maybe can solve this problem.
